Beyond Burnout: Creating a Thriving Culture that Retains Top Talent and Volunteers

Fuel Purpose, Prevent Burnout, and Build a Culture Where People Thrive.

In today’s fast-paced environment, organizations risk losing top talent and dedicated volunteers to burnout and disengagement. This training will equip leaders with practical tools to create a culture that inspires energy, alignment, and loyalty. Participants will learn how to connect daily work back to mission, strengthen two-way communication, and implement meaningful recognition strategies that foster belonging and long-term commitment.

Learning Objectives:

  • Identify key indicators of a high-energy, mission-aligned, and inclusive organizational culture versus signs of burnout or disengagement.

  • Develop concrete strategies for consistently connecting daily tasks, work processes, and recognition programs directly back to the nonprofit's core mission and impact.

  • Establish clear, two-way communication channels and feedback mechanisms that empower employees and volunteers, fostering a sense of ownership and psychological safety.

  •  Design and implement sustainable, low-cost recognition and appreciation programs that honor contributions in a way that is authentic and meaningful to the recipient.
